java操作xml的问题
我在程序中运行修改xml文件后 在通过程序将刚才修改的xml删除,删除不了 说正在使用
这是修改xml的代码:
public static boolean docXMl(Document document,String filename){
boolean flag =true;
try {
TransformerFactory tFactory = TransformerFactory.newInstance();
Transformer transformer = tFactory.newTransformer();
DOMSource source = new DOMSource(document);
StreamResult result = new StreamResult(new File(filename));
transformer.transform(source, result);
} catch (Exception e) {
flag = false;
e.printStackTrace();
}
return flag;
}
public static Document load(String filename){
Document document = null;
try {
D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ance();
DocumentBuilder builder = factory.newDocumentBuilder();
document = builder.parse(new File(filename));
document.normalize();
} catch (Exception e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
return document;
}
public static void xmlUpdate(){
Document document = load("E://workspace//zcxm//xml//XMLFile.xml");
Element root = document.getDocumentElement();
//修改节点中的内容
docXMl(document,"E://workspace//zcxm//xm
相关问答:
txt 和XML 格式相应
不借助DataSet
导入读取TXT文件
然后直接写入XML(同一文件,不同数据,递增原数据没有被覆盖情况下增加数据.)
教个要点或最好是有个代码提示的
过路好汉 帮个忙撒^^
不会,帮楼主 ......
一个JSP页面接收其他页面提交过来的FORM表单,但是要求只接收当前站点及其子站点提交过来的FORM表单,其他站点提交过来的表单不接收,这个怎么设置?
用过滤器
filter
将当前站点及其子站点放一个目录
然 ......
从数据库中查询一张表的数据
select 部门,姓名 from tb
如何才能生成下面的xml格式文件
<folder state="unchecked" label="全部">
<folder state="unchecked" isBra ......
<?xml version="1.0" encoding="utf-8" ?>
- <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:orientation="vertical&q ......